A sportsbook is a gambling establishment that accepts bets on a variety of sporting events. A successful sportsbook can be extremely profitable, especially if it has a high user base. However, there are many things that must be taken into consideration before starting a sportsbook. One of the most important is choosing a reliable payment processor that can handle large volumes. Another is finding a way to attract new customers. One way to do this is by offering a reward system that will encourage users to spread the word about your sportsbook.

The first step in running a sportsbook is researching the industry. This includes determining the types of bets you will accept, as well as understanding how to place those bets. It is also important to understand the various legal and regulatory issues that may affect your business. It is recommended that you hire a lawyer to help you navigate these issues.

Once you have a good understanding of the industry, you can start looking at potential locations for your sportsbook. Make sure that the location you choose is licensed and regulated by your local gaming authority. It is also a good idea to talk to other sportsbook owners about their experiences and what they have found to be successful.

It is also crucial to research the competition in your area. This will give you a better idea of how to distinguish your sportsbook from the rest of the market. Ideally, you should try to offer a unique experience that your competitors do not. This can be difficult, as many sportsbooks look the same. However, if you can do something different than your competition, you will have a much easier time attracting players.

Lastly, it is important to find a reputable bookie software provider. Pay per head (PPH) solutions are the best option for sportsbooks because they allow you to pay only for the players that are active in your business. This is a great way to avoid paying large amounts of money during the busy season and keep your sportsbook profitable year-round.

A sportsbook’s UI should be simple and easy to use. It should be designed to accommodate a variety of users, from novices to expert gamblers. This will ensure that all bettors have a positive experience on your site. A good UI should be fast and responsive, with no lag time.

A key mistake that sportsbooks often make is not including filtering options in their products. This can be a huge turnoff for people who want a more personalized and unique betting experience. It is important to include these features so that your users will enjoy using your product and continue to visit it. This will ensure that your sportsbook has a loyal user base and that it can grow even further.